Abstract
In this article we present an overview of factorization methods for re covering structure and motion from image sequences. We distinguish the se methods from general nonlinear algorithms primarily by their biline ar formulation in motion and shape parameters. The bilinear formulatio n makes possible powerful and efficient solution techniques including singular value decomposition. We show how factorization methods apply under various affine camera models and under the perspective camera mo del, and then we review factorization methods for various features inc luding points, lines, directional point features and line segments. An extension to these methods enables them to segment and recover motion and shape for multiple independently moving objects. Finally, we illu strate the generality of the factorization methods with two applicatio ns outside structure from motion.
